The bart(1MCM) command is a tool that performs a file-level check of the software contents of a system. Users can optionally specify the files to track and the types of discrepancies to flag by means of a rules file. See bart_rules(4CM).
The bart command performs two basic functions:
The manifest generator tool takes a file-level ``snapshot'' of a system. The output is a catalog of file attributes referred to as a ``manifest.'' See bart_manifest(4CM).
Users can specify the list of files to be cataloged in three ways. Use bart create with no options, specify the files by name on the command line, or create a rules file with directives that specify which the files to monitor. See bart_rules(4CM).
By default, the manifest generator catalogs all attributes of all files in the root (/) file system. File systems mounted on the root file system are cataloged only if they are of the same type as the root file system.
For example, /, /usr, and /opt are separate UFS file systems. /usr and /opt are mounted on /. Therefore, all three file systems are cataloged. However, /tmp, also mounted on /, is not cataloged because it is a TMPFS file system. Mounted CD-ROMs are not cataloged since they are HSFS file systems.
The report tool compares two manifests. The output is a list of per-file attribute discrepancies. These discrepancies are the differences between two manifests: a control manifest and a test manifest. A discrepancy is a change to any attribute for a given file cataloged by both manifests. Note that a new file or a deleted file in a manifest is reported as a discrepancy.
The reporting mechanism provides two types of output: verbose and programmatic. Verbose output is localized and presented on multiple lines, while programmatic output is more easily parsable by other programs. See OUTPUT.
By default, the report tool generates verbose output where all discrepancies are reported except for modified directory timestamps (the dirmtime attribute).
To ensure consistent and accurate comparison results, both control-manifest and test-manifest must be built with the same rules file.
Use the rules file to ignore specified files or subtrees when you generate a manifest or compare two manifests. Users can compare manifests from different perspectives by re-running the bart compare command with different rules files.

The bart create and bart compare commands write output to standard output, and write error messages to standard error.
The bart create command generates a system manifest. See bart_manifest(4CM).
When the bart compare command compares two system manifests, it generates a list of file differences. By default, the comparison output is localized. However, if the -p option is specified, the output is generated in a form that is suitable for programmatic manipulation.
filename attribute control:xxxx test:yyyy
Name of the file that differs between control-manifest and test-manifest. For file names that contain embedded whitespace or newline characters, see Quoting Syntax in bart_manifest(4CM).
The name of the file attribute that differs between the manifests that are compared. xxxx is the attribute value from control-manifest, and yyyy is the attribute value from test-manifest. When discrepancies for multiple attributes occur for the same file, each difference is noted on a separate line.
The following default output shows the attribute differences for the /etc/passwd file. The output indicates that the size, mtime, and contents attributes have changed.
/etc/passwd: size control:74 test:81 mtime control:3c165879 test:3c165979 contents control:daca28ae0de97afd7a6b91fde8d57afa test:84b2b32c4165887355317207b48a6ec7 |
filename attribute control-val test-val [attribute control-val test-val]*
Same as filename in the default format.
A description of the file attributes that differ between the control and test manifests for each file. Each entry includes the attribute value from each manifest. See bart_manifest(4CM) for the definition of the attributes.
Each line of the programmatic output describes all attribute differences for a single file.
The following programmatic output shows the attribute differences for the /etc/passwd file. The output indicates that the size, mtime, and contents attributes have changed.
/etc/passwd size 74 81 mtime 3c165879 3c165979 contents daca28ae0de97afd7a6b91fde8d57afa 84b2b32c4165887355317207b48a6ec7 |

The following command line creates a default manifest, which consists of all files in the / file system. The -n option prevents computation of checksums, which causes the manifest to be generated more quickly.
bart create -n |
The following command line creates a manifest that contains all files in the /home/nickiso subtree.
bart create -R /home/nickiso |
The following command line uses output from the find(1) command to generate the list of files to be cataloged. The find output is used as input to the bart create command that specifies the -I option.
find /home/nickiso -print | bart create -I |
The following command line uses a rules file, rules, to specify the files to be cataloged.
bart create -r rules |
The following command line compares two manifests and produces output suitable for parsing by a program.
bart compare -p manifest1 manifest2 |
The following command line compares two manifests. The dirmtime, lnmtime, and mtime attributes are not compared.
bart compare -i dirmtime lnmtime mtime manifest1 manifest2 |
The following command line uses a rules file, rules, to compare two manifests.
bart compare -r rules manifest1 manifest2 |
